I took the photo on the streets of Escolta, Manila. It used to be the center of wealth and society back at the turn of the 1800s. The majestic, old art-deco buildings still stand tall, but abandoned, scarred with graffiti, and slowly crumbling into decay. Homeless folk have occupied the buildings with their families. Their laundry hangs on the window sill, while the street below is strewn with junk and garbage. Naked children roam the streets, eating food they find on the ground. The smell of urine and feces occasionally pervades the air.

I saw this woman and her baby and I thought she exuded a certain saintly quality amidst the squalor. Manipulated the lighting and the colors.
